Het Creëren van een Publieke Sleutel
Publieke sleutels worden gecreëerd vanuit privésleutels met behulp van een set wiskundige operaties bekend als Elliptic Curve Cryptography (ECC). Een privésleutel is een geheim nummer dat iemand gebruikt om informatie te versleutelen en te ontcijferen. Wanneer deze privésleutel ECC ondergaat, genereert het de bijbehorende publieke sleutel.
Verschil Tussen een Privésleutel en een Publieke Sleutel
- Privésleutel: Dit is een geheime sleutel die alleen de eigenaar kent. Het wordt gebruikt om digitale transacties te ondertekenen, waardoor ze geldigheid krijgen. Als iemand anders toegang krijgt tot jouw privésleutel, hebben zij volledige controle over jouw fondsen. Het is dus van vitaal belang om dit veilig te houden.
- Publieke Sleutel: Aan de andere kant wordt een publieke sleutel afgeleid van je privésleutel, maar deze kan openlijk worden gedeeld. Mensen hebben je publieke sleutel nodig om fondsen naar je account te sturen. Je kunt de privésleutel niet afleiden van een publieke sleutel, waardoor je account veilig blijft.
Functie van de Publieke Sleutel in Transacties
De relatie tussen een publieke sleutel en een privésleutel ondersteunt de werking van een cryptocurrency-transactie. Wanneer cryptocurrency wordt verzonden, ondertekent de verzender de transactie door de publieke sleutel te combineren met hun privésleutel. Als resultaat wordt een unieke digitale handtekening gecreëerd. De community kan deze transacties verifiëren, waarbij wordt gezorgd dat de juiste persoon elke transactie gemaakt heeft.
Voordelen van het Gebruiken van Publieke Sleutel Cryptografie
- Beveiliging: Publieke sleutel Cryptografie is veilig omdat, terwijl de publieke sleutel voor iedereen bekend is, de privésleutel een geheim blijft. Zelfs als een derde partij toegang heeft tot de publieke sleutel, kunnen zij nog steeds niet de bijbehorende privésleutel berekenen.
- Authenticatie: De publieke sleutel biedt ook authenticatie. Het systeem verifieert dat de transactie daadwerkelijk is verzonden door de persoon die beweert dit te hebben gedaan, omdat alleen zij de privésleutel bezitten die overeenkomt met de gegeven publieke sleutel.
- Niet-herroepelijkheid: Zodra je een transactie uitvoert met je privésleutel, kun je niet ontkennen dat jij het hebt geïnitieerd. Vandaar dat het zorgt voor niet-herroepelijkheid.